Belgian court confirms: IAB / TCF Framework violates the GDPR

DecisionThis decision is a real - hard - hammer for the AdTech industry and for all customers using the TCF framework. The Belgian ADP (Autorité de protection des données) - the data protection authority responsible for the IAB - has declared the entire infrastructure of the IAB / TFC Framework and all data collected to date to be illegal in a long-awaited decision (here is the 127-page original document).

Cookie services that transfer data to the USA may not be used / are illegal | Cookiebot judgment

usa privacy shieldAt least the ruling applies to RheinMain University of Applied Sciences, which used the CookieBot service on its website. Following a ruling by the Wiesbaden Administrative Court in summary proceedings, the university is no longer allowed to use the service on its own website. It is not yet clear when the university will comply.
